Meta and Google Develop AI Agents Amid Growing Competition in Tech Industry

May 8, 2026
AI Summary

Meta and Google are reportedly working on AI agents designed to assist users with everyday tasks. This development follows the popularity of the AI tool OpenClaw, which has sparked increased competition among major tech companies to create similar agentic technologies.

  • OpenClaw, an AI tool that gained popularity earlier this year, has influenced the development of agentic technologies in the tech industry.
  • Meta is creating a personalized AI assistant for users, while Google is developing a 24/7 personal agent powered by Gemini for various aspects of daily life.
  • Analysts suggest that AI agents could enhance user engagement and retention for companies like Meta and Google, which rely heavily on advertising and e-commerce.
  • There are ongoing concerns regarding the security and governance of AI agents, especially after incidents involving unintended actions by AI systems.
  • The competition for developing profitable AI tools is intensifying among Big Tech, startups, and software vendors, with AI agents becoming a central focus for future strategies.
